Malicious code in @nestjs-passport/jwt (npm) 0 The npm package @nestjs-passport/jwt contains malicious code disguised as a minimal HS256 JWT helper. It uses heavy JSFuck obfuscation and dynamic code evaluation at import time, executing hidden payloads in the installer's Node.js process. The package is a typosquat of legitimate @nestjs packages and exposes obfuscated private fields inconsistent with normal build outputs. This concealment technique allows arbitrary code execution during module load without readable code paths.
